WebNov 4, 2024 · Snow trails are maintained by a process called grooming to remove marks left by snowboards and make sure that the snow is always leveled for the next batch of riders. During this process, bumps are smoothed and snow is equally spread out using snow cats or various other heavy equipment. With 7,300 acres and 348 trails, grooming at Park City is no small feat. Around 40 snowcats spread out across the resort over the course of two shifts per night to groom over 120 trails into the corduroy-like lines you see in the morning.
